RE: The tariff classification of a handbag, a coin purse, a backpack, and children’s tethers from China

Dear Ms. Edwards:

In your letter dated March 5, 2008, you requested a classification ruling. The samples which you submitted are being returned as requested.

Style 50318 consists of a backpack, a coin purse, and a child’s tether. The backpack is constructed with an outer surface of 100% polyester textile material. It is designed to provide storage, protection, organization, and portability for accessories and personal effects during travel. The interior consists of a single compartment with no additional features and secures with a zipper closure. The front exterior has a zippered pocket and two open pockets. Adjustable webbed shoulder straps are permanently attached to the back exterior of the bag and enable the wearer to use it on his back. The waist strap has a removable polyester coin purse that secures with a snap closure. The backpack includes a removable 45” child’s tether that attaches to a plastic clip on the back exterior. The backpack measures approximately 6” (W) x 7.5” (H) x 1.25” (D).

Style 50319 consists of a child’s novelty handbag, and a tether. The handbag is constructed with an outer surface of 100% polyvinyl chloride (PVC) plastic sheeting material. It is designed and sized to contain the small personal effects that would be carried on a daily basis. It has a textile-lined interior compartment with no additional features. The bag has a flap that secures with a hook-and-loop closure and an adjustable webbed shoulder strap. It is imported with a waist strap that fits through loop on the rear exterior and secures with a metal D-ring closure. The bag also includes a removable 45” tether that attaches to the rear exterior by means of a metal J-clip. The handbag measures approximately 6.25’ (W) x 4.5’ (H) x 1” (D).

In your letter you suggest the proper subheading for styles 50318 and 50319 is 6307.90.9889, HTSUS, which provides for other made up textile articles, other. However, the handbag, backpack, and coin purse are akin to goods that are more specifically provided for in 4202,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States.

The applicable subheading for the backpack, style 50318, will be 4202.92.3020, HTSUS, which provides for travel, sports, and similar bags, with outer surface of textile materials, other, other, of man-made fibers, backpacks. The duty rate will be 17.6% ad valorem.

The applicable subheading for the coin purse will be 4202.32.9550, HTSUS, which provides for articles of a kind normally carried in the pocket or in the handbag, with outer surface of textile materials, other, other, of man-made fibers. The rate of duty will be 17.6% ad valorem.

The applicable subheading for the handbag, style 50319, will be 4202.22.1500, HTSUS, which provides for in part, for handbags, whether or not with shoulder strap, including those without handle, with outer surface of sheeting of plastic. The rate of duty will be 16 percent ad valorem.

The applicable subheading for the tethers of both styles will be 6307.90.9889, HTSUS, which provides for other made up textile articles, other. The rate of duty will be 7% ad valorem.

HTSUS 4202.92.3020 falls within textile category 670. With the exception of certain products of China, quota/visa requirements are no longer applicable for merchandise which is the product of World Trade Organization (WTO) member countries. Quota and visa requirements are the result of international agreements that are subject to frequent renegotiations and changes.
